Having just played yesterday, the Jones Trojans will head out on the road to face off against the Gregory-Portland Wildcats at 11:15 a.m. on Tuesday. Given that the two teams suffered a loss in their last games, they both have a little extra motivation heading into this contest.
On Monday, Jones was within striking distance but couldn't close the gap as they fell 54-49 to Jourdanton.
Meanwhile, after a string of three wins, Gregory-Portland's good fortune finally ran out on Monday. They fell 56-46 to Ingleside.
Gregory-Portland's loss dropped their record down to 4-4. As for Jones, their defeat dropped their record down to 1-1.
